I met a guy pulling something like that and the load from Galveston Texas to Morgantown West Virginia paid the truck $96,000 it took him two weeks to make the trip going really slow and he was being paid $1,000 a day detention while the customer tried to figure out how he was going to get this 200000 pound contraption up the side of a mountain because it wasn't going to go up on the guys trailer.
